Who we are:
is a unified AI-powered physical security platform helping the worlds leading enterprises reduce risk improve operational efficiency and gain critical insights. Seven of the top 10 U.S. technology companies along with multiple Fortune 500 organizations rely on to modernize their physical security infrastructure.
Our platform uses advanced AI and computer vision to seamlessly integrate with existing camera and sensor systems enabling real-time monitoring and proactive threat detection. By reducing false alarms by over 95% allows security teams to focus on real threats and prevent incidents before they occur.
Founded in 2017 and backed by Andreessen Horowitz Y Combinator and Allegion Ventures is a Series B company on a mission to make every security incident preventable.

About the role:
The Technical Account Management team plays a pivotal role in the lives of our F500 enterprise customers. They expertly guide each client from kickoff through implementation onboarding testing and trainingensuring smooth product adoption and delivering best practice insights that maximize value drive success on our platform and ultimately fuel renewal and expansion.
As a Technical Account Manager you will combine technical muscle consultative problem-solving and a customer-focused mindset to ensure our customers maximize the value of . This role is for some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ment enjoys working closely with cutting-edge technology and has a proven track record of driving successful outcomes for enterprise customers.
What youll do:
Take complete ownership of our customers success guiding them from post-contract signature to renewal; Collaborate closely with stakeholders to define and document critical goals success criteria and KPIs and regularly measure and report progress toward these objectives
Drive technical implementation product configuration and onboarding processes. Guide customers through setup training testing and deployment ensuring seamless integration into their existing security environment
Become an expert on the platform and relevant technologies including networking cloud infrastructure and AI/ML.
Ensure customer feedback is clearly captured and conveyed internally to enable ongoing improvements to our products and services
Engage with business leaders to thoughtfully help them identify opportunities to expand our footprint and depth of engagement
Partner with marketing to highlight opportunities for customer references and case studies
Able to travel up to 30%
What youll bring:
7 years of experience in a customer-facing role such as Technical Account Management Customer Success Field Engineering or Customer Engineering ideally within enterprise SaaS or startup environments
Basic understanding of L2 switching (VLANs limitations of L2 vs. L3 physical vs. logical network isolation
Basic Linux networking skills (assigning IP/mask/gateway to NICs configuring MLAG/failover redundancy)
Strong program management skills and experience managing projects at large enterprise companies with multiple stakeholders and complexity
Self-motivated proactive team player with high integrity and desire to assist your colleagues and customers - you can be flexible as this company & role scales
Strong interpersonal skills and experience in building strong internal and external relationships
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ills; displays trust and integrity under pressure when working through customer issues
Excellent verbal and written communication & presentation skills
Basic understanding or interest in learning about machine learning / artificial intelligence
